Erich Andres (footballer)

Erich Andres (31 July 1920 – 1999) was a Swiss footballer who played in the 1940s and early 1950s. He played as Striker. Andres played his early football for FC Wettingen and moved on to FC Zürich for the 1941–42 Nationalliga season. Andres was called up to the Swiss national team in the 1942–1943 season by team manager Karl Rappan. Andres played his national team debut on 1 November 1942. Switzerland were the guests in the Stadion Albert Flórián in Budapest against Hungary. The game ended with a three nil victory for the hosts.
